Transaction 9861044a2c4efb320d9c61de4f30b4f593103310fb1efd71d5cbaa5397f2dfba
1 Input
1 Outputs
- 9861044a2c4efb320d9c61de4f30b4f593103310fb1efd71d5cbaa5397f2dfba:0
value 11546461
address 1F61DBTRqsbm37EtxBNruJyQdKdyGjKE89